News Release: Earth Day Celebrations

Lake Cunningham Partners with Local Organizations to Give Back and Celebrate Earth Day at the “C”

NorthStar Foundation tree planting and park cleanup hosted by the Greater Omaha Area Trail Runners (G.O.A.T.z)

Lake Cunningham (the “C”), a 390-acre lake surrounded by a 1,050-acre park located in north-central Omaha opened last August after undergoing 25 million in philanthropic improvements. The “C” is celebrating Earth Day in more than one way. NorthStar Foundation, a local organization focused on building academic success and experiential learning is teaming up with the “C” to educate youth about Earth Day and the vital role of properly maintaining trees in the park. Twenty-five boys from NorthStar will be guided in planting four donated trees, generously provided by Yard Market for Friday’s Earth Day. The event will commence with educational discussion, and planting of the trees, and will conclude with roasting s’mores around a campfire. This year, Lake Cunningham is focused on growing the youth programming at the park and giving kids an educational, nature experience at a beautiful lake and recreation area.

“We are thrilled to have NorthStar at Lake Cunningham for an Earth Day celebration. This is considered the “kickoff” event for NorthStar at the “C” for outdoor educational activities, we have them coming back several times this summer and throughout the year. We look forward to our continued partnership and activation of the park with youth and can’t wait to work with many more groups like NorthStar this season and in the future!”- Lura Holst, Programming Manager

Rolling right into Saturday to continue the lake’s Earth Day festivities, the Greater Omaha Area Trail runners, also known as the G.O.A.T.z are giving back and hosting a Lake C Park cleanup. The G.O.A.T.z mission is to promote local trails, grow the number of trail runners in Omaha, and support trail advocacy. Prior to Lake Cunningham being drained for Zebra mussels in 2018, the G.O.A.T.z hosted their annual trail run at Lake Cunningham where up to 500 participants ran the nature trails at the lake. Last year was the first year Lake Cunningham welcomed back the G.O.A.Tz race, a long-time partner of the C, and we look forward to seeing them out here again in 2022. The G.O.A.T.z will be focused on clean up around the outside of the park entrances.

“We feel grateful for groups like the G.O.A.T.z who step up, give back, and are invested in keeping the C clean. The 6.2 miles of concrete trail put in the park has heavily expanded the use of park-goers at the lake and therefore any additional help from volunteers is always appreciated.” -Brook Bench, Executive Director
